  • Abstract
    Describes a design technique for the direct optimisation of distributed post-detection filters, realised in microstrip, for multi-gigabit optical receivers. The authors consider initially ideal, lossless transmission line structures before extending the concept to practical microstrip structures. Microstrip is an appropriate medium for implementation since it is a mature, well-understood technology that allows easy integration of the filter with the other receiver signal processing operations via hybrid structures
